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ental condition identified by patterns of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. For many, reliable management of ADHD requires a tailored medication strategy, which demands a process referred to as "titration." What is ADHD Titration?
ADHD titration refers to the medical practice of changing ADHD medication dosages to find the ideal level for individual clients. Each person's response to medication can differ considerably, meaning that a one-size-fits-all approach is often ineffective. Therefore, health care providers normally start with a starting dose and slowly change the amount based on effectiveness and adverse effects, a process that might require several appointments.
